This portrait resembles my friend Abdukarim Yulvas, and is dedicated to him. His nickname “Yulvas” means “tiger” in Uighur. In addition to their name, Uighurs usually have a nickname passed down through the male line. Originally from Kashgar, an ancient Silk Road oasis city, he now lives in Almaty, Kazakhstan.
